Advanced Recurrent Ovarian Cancer Market Report and Forecast 2024-2032
The advanced recurrent ovarian cancer market was valued at USD 2.5 billion in 2023, driven by the increasing prevalence and the increasing adoption of targeted drug therapies. The market is expected to grow at a CAGR of 8.4%, likely to reach a value of USD 5.5 billion by 2032.
Advanced Recurrent Ovarian Cancer Market Analysis
Advanced recurrent ovarian cancer is a challenging condition characterised by the recurrence of ovarian cancer after initial treatment. It often requires complex and multimodal therapies, including chemotherapy, immunotherapy, and targeted drug treatments. With high recurrence rates and limited treatment options for advanced stages, this market is evolving rapidly as new therapies are developed to improve survival rates and enhance the quality of life for affected patients.
Market Drivers
High Incidence and Recurrence Rates: Ovarian cancer is among the most common gynaecological cancers, and its high recurrence rate in advanced stages drives the need for more effective treatment options. The growing patient pool for recurrent cases is a key factor propelling the demand for innovative therapies in the market.
Advancements in Immunotherapy: Immunotherapy is showing promising results in treating advanced recurrent ovarian cancer. The success of checkpoint inhibitors and CAR-T cell therapies in clinical trials is leading to increased adoption of these advanced therapies, driving market growth, and offering new hope to patients with limited treatment options.
Rising Investment in Oncology Research: Pharmaceutical companies and research institutions are heavily investing in oncology research, focusing on developing novel treatments for recurrent ovarian cancer. These investments are fostering the development of targeted therapies and personalised treatments, contributing to the expansion of the market.
Growing Use of Targeted Drug Therapies: The increasing adoption of targeted drug therapies, such as PARP inhibitors, is transforming the treatment landscape for advanced recurrent ovarian cancer. These therapies, specifically target cancer cells while minimising damage to healthy tissues, are improving patient outcomes and driving market growth.
Favourable Regulatory Approvals: Favourable regulatory approvals and the granting of orphan drug designations for ovarian cancer therapies are encouraging pharmaceutical companies to accelerate their R&D efforts. This regulatory support is leading to the faster introduction of new treatments to the market, benefiting patients and boosting market growth.
Challenges
Limited Treatment Efficacy in Advanced Stages: Despite advancements in cancer therapies, treatment efficacy for advanced recurrent ovarian cancer remains limited, particularly in late-stage cases. Many patients do not respond well to existing treatments, creating a significant challenge in improving survival rates and patient outcomes.
High Cost of Advanced Therapies: The cost of advanced therapies, such as immunotherapy and targeted drug treatments, is prohibitively high for many patients. These high treatment costs limit access, particularly in low- and middle-income countries, posing a challenge to the widespread adoption of these therapies.
Severe Side Effects of Treatment: Many of the therapies used to treat recurrent ovarian cancer, including chemotherapy and targeted drugs, come with severe side effects such as fatigue, nausea, and immune system suppression. These side effects can significantly impact patients’ quality of life, leading to discontinuation of treatment in some cases.
Resistance to Existing Therapies: Resistance to existing therapies, such as chemotherapy and targeted drugs, remains a major challenge in treating recurrent ovarian cancer. As cancer cells adapt and become resistant to these treatments, the effectiveness of therapies diminishes, creating an urgent need for new and more effective treatment options.
Complexity of Personalised Treatment: While personalised medicine offers promise in treating ovarian cancer, the complexity of tailoring treatments to individual genetic profiles presents challenges. Identifying the right biomarkers and developing personalised treatment plans requires significant resources and expertise, limiting its widespread application.
Future Opportunities
Development of Personalised Therapies: The increasing focus on personalised medicine offers significant opportunities in the ovarian cancer market. By tailoring treatments to individual genetic and molecular profiles, pharmaceutical companies can develop more effective therapies, improving patient outcomes and reducing resistance to treatment.
Collaboration Between Pharmaceutical Companies and Research Institutions: Collaborations between pharmaceutical companies and research institutions are accelerating the development of advanced ovarian cancer treatments. These partnerships foster innovation and provide access to cutting-edge research, leading to the faster introduction of new therapies into the market.
Introduction of Combination Therapies: The development of combination therapies, where multiple treatment modalities are used together, offers significant potential in improving the efficacy of ovarian cancer treatments. Combining chemotherapy with immunotherapy or targeted drug therapies is emerging as a promising approach, creating new opportunities in the market.
Advancements in Biomarker Research: Ongoing advancements in biomarker research are offering new opportunities for early detection and treatment of recurrent ovarian cancer. By identifying key biomarkers, researchers can develop targeted therapies that are more effective and less toxic, driving future growth in the market.

The advanced recurrent ovarian cancer market is segmented by treatment type into chemotherapy, immunotherapy, surgery, radiation therapy, targeted drug therapy, and others. Chemotherapy remains a standard treatment option, but immunotherapy and targeted therapies, particularly PARP inhibitors, are gaining traction as more effective and less toxic alternatives. These emerging therapies are reshaping the treatment landscape, offering new hope to patients with recurrent ovarian cancer.
Market Breakup by Cancer Type
Epithelial Tumor
Germ Cell Tumor
Stromal Cell Tumor
Others
The market is divided by cancer type into epithelial tumors, germ cell tumors, stromal cell tumors, and others. Epithelial tumors account for the majority of ovarian cancer cases, making them a key focus of treatment development. Germ cell and stromal cell tumors, though less common, are also important segments as new treatments for these rare cancer types are developed.

The market is segmented by route of administration into oral, parenteral, and others. Oral therapies, including targeted drugs and PARP inhibitors, are increasingly favoured for their convenience and ease of use, while parenteral treatments, such as intravenous chemotherapy, remain a critical part of treatment regimens for advanced recurrent ovarian cancer.
